摘要: 目的 分析肝脏血管肉瘤(hepatic angiosarcoma,HA)的影像及临床特征。方法 回顾性分析2018年3月至2025年10月解放军总医院第五医学中心收治的23例HA患者影像及临床资料,包含患者的主诉、性别、年龄、实验室指标及影像特征等。结果 23例HA患者中男性14例,女性9例,年龄为20~88岁,体检发现肝占位、肝功能异常,大多数实验室检查无明显异常或轻度异常,仅2例患者HBV标志物阳性, 6例CA199轻度升高,10例CA125升高。1例为囊实性病灶,1例为囊性,其余均为实性病灶;2例患者为肝内单发病灶,位于肝右叶, 21例患者为肝内多发病灶,肝内病灶最大径为1.2~17.7 cm。超声检查病灶以不均质回声为主,周边可见血管信号,肝脏磁共振扫描增强扫描所示强化模式多为渐进性改变,动脉期可见轻至中度的不均匀强化,或表现为环状强化的特征,门静脉期及延迟期呈等或稍高信号。结论 HA多发生于中老年男性,临床表现及实验室检验多无特异性,影像学表现以肝内多发病灶为主,呈现不均质回声和渐进性强化。

Abstract: Objective To explore and analyze the imaging and clinical features of hepatic angiosarcoma (HA), so as to improve the understanding of this disease and accumulate diagnostic experience. Methods A retrospective analysis was performed on the imaging and clinical data of 23 patients with hepatic angiosarcoma who were hospitalized in Fifth Medical Center of Chinese PLA General Hospital from March 2018 to October 2025, with the diagnosis confirmed by surgical pathology and liver biopsy. The chief complaints, gender and age, laboratory test results, imaging findings and other clinical information of the patients were summarized and sorted out. Results Among the 23 patients with HA, 14 were male and 9 were female, aged from 20 to 88 years old. Their chief complaints at admission included a detection of liver lesions during physical examination, abdominal distension or abdominal pain, and abnormal liver function. Most of the laboratory test results showed no obvious abnormalities or only mild abnormalities. The majority of patients had no concurrent viral hepatitis, with only 2 cases being positive for hepatitis B. In addition, 6 cases presented with mild elevation of CA199, and 10 cases had elevated CA125. Of the 23 lesions, 1 was cystic-solid, 1 was cystic, and the rest were solid. Only 2 patients had a single intrahepatic lesion located in the right lobe of the liver, while the remaining 21 patients had multiple intrahepatic lesions. The maximum diameter of the intrahepatic lesions ranged from 1.2 cm to 17.7 cm, with an average of approximately 7.9 cm. On ultrasonography, the lesions were predominantly characterized by heterogeneous echoes, with visible peripheral vascular signals. Liver MRI revealed that only 2 cases had solitary intrahepatic lesions located in the right hepatic lobe, whereas the remaining 21 cases presented with multiple intrahepatic lesions. Contrast-enhanced scans mostly showed progressive enhancement: the lesions exhibited mild to moderate heterogeneous enhancement or rim enhancement in the arterial phase, and in both the portal venous phase and delayed phase, the lesions presented as isointense or slightly hyperintense signals. Conclusion HA predominantly occurs in middle-aged and elderly males. Its clinical manifestations and laboratory test results are mostly non-specific. The main imaging feature is multiple intrahepatic lesions, presenting heterogeneous echoes and progressive enhancement. The diagnosis of this disease needs to be made by combining imaging findings with clinical data. When the diagnosis is difficult, pathological results are required for confirmation.
